Overview

The Honda City Hatchback is a five-seat B-segment hatchback for buyers wanting a compact Honda with a choice of 119 hp petrol or 205 hp petrol-hybrid power. The 2024-launched GN5/GN6 facelift range starts at RM85,900 and runs from the 1.5 S to the 1.5 e:HEV RS. All versions are front-wheel-drive automatics.

City Hatchback in 2026 — what's new

Malaysia’s City Hatchback carries into 2026 unchanged as the 2024-launched GN5/GN6 facelift. The range remains the 1.5 S, 1.5 E, 1.5 V, 1.5 RS Petrol and 1.5 e:HEV RS. A 2026 facelift is revealed for the Thai market, while the Malaysian line-up continues with the existing models. Phoenix Orange Pearl is available for both petrol and e:HEV versions at no extra cost.

Which variant to buy

Most buyers should choose the RM85,900 1.5 S. Every petrol version uses the 1,498 cc, 119 hp front-wheel-drive CVT powertrain, so it is the rational starting point. The 1.5 E costs RM90,900, the 1.5 V RM95,900 and the 1.5 RS Petrol RM100,900; on paper, those price steps do not buy different quoted mechanicals, so check the equipment list before spending more. Pay RM112,900 for the e:HEV RS only if its 205 hp petrol hybrid/REV eCVT is your priority.

Verdict

The City Hatchback covers the petrol-to-hybrid spread within one five-seat hatchback range. Its S entry is RM2,100 below the Toyota Yaris, but the Perodua Myvi, Proton eMas 5 and Wuling Bingo all start for less. The e:HEV RS costs RM12,900 more than the Dongfeng Box’s entry point, so its hybrid powertrain needs to matter to you.

Honda City Hatchback FAQ

How much is the Honda City Hatchback in Malaysia?

The Honda City Hatchback costs from RM85,900 for the 1.5 S to RM112,900 for the 1.5 e:HEV RS. The petrol E, V and RS Petrol sit between them.

Which Honda City Hatchback variant should I buy?

Choose the 1.5 S if you want the lowest-cost petrol City Hatchback, as all petrol variants have the same quoted 1,498 cc, 119 hp CVT powertrain. Choose the e:HEV RS only for the 205 hp hybrid system.

Does the Honda City Hatchback have a hybrid variant?

Yes. The 1.5 e:HEV RS uses a 205 hp petrol hybrid/REV powertrain, front-wheel drive and an eCVT automatic transmission.

What transmissions does the Honda City Hatchback use?

The 1.5 S, E, V and RS Petrol use a CVT automatic. The 1.5 e:HEV RS hybrid uses an eCVT automatic.
